Obligation is the condition of being morally or legally bound to do something; it can also be a debt of gratitude for a service or favor. Have you ever wondered why you feel so financially obligated to make, spend, or give away your money? Is it really your values at play, or are you captive to others' needs? How can you distinguish between obligations you need to follow through on vs. those you need to set boundaries to address?


Today we'll talk about three questions to ask yourself to check your feelings of obligation. The goal here in Financial Therapy is to give us all ways to be more secure and confident in our financial decision-making, and to have a greater sense of well-being overall.
